…and more than 26,000 people have signed a Change.org petition directed at President Trump that asks that Halloween be moved to the last Saturday in October.The petition launched by the trade group Halloween & Costume Organization says that moving the holiday to Saturday would make it less stressful for parents, lead to more parental supervision of trick-or-treaters, and improve safety. Considering only around 26,000 people signed on to the petition it looks like its not going to be considered. Unless I’m wrong their needs to be at least 100,000 signatures for the White House to even consider it and besides Halloween, which is also called All Hallow’s Eve, is on October 31st because it’s the eve of November 1st, the day on the Catholic calendar that honors all saints.
